Split Rail Fence Replacement in Sacramento, CA
Split rail fence replacement services involve removing existing fencing and installing new split rail fences to enhance the appearance, functionality, and security of residential properties. These fences are commonly used for defining property boundaries, enclosing livestock or pets, and adding a rustic aesthetic to outdoor spaces. Projects typically include replacing old or damaged fences, upgrading to new materials, or expanding existing fencing to accommodate changing property needs. Homeowners often want to understand the materials available, the durability of different options, and how the installation process may impact their landscape.
Before requesting split rail fence replacement, property owners should consider factors such as the size of the area to be fenced, preferred materials (such as wood or composite), and any local regulations or homeowner association guidelines that may apply. It’s also helpful to evaluate the existing fence’s condition to determine whether a full replacement or repair is necessary. Clear communication about desired style, privacy needs, and maintenance expectations can ensure the project aligns with property goals and results in a durable, attractive boundary for years to come.

Split Rail Fence Replacement Questions
When should a split rail fence be replaced? Replacement may be needed if the fence is damaged, leaning, or the rails are rotting or broken.
What types of materials are used for split rail fence replacement? Common options include cedar, pine, and pressure-treated wood, chosen for durability and appearance.
Can a split rail fence be customized to match property styles? Yes, styles and finishes can be selected to complement different landscape and property designs.
What should property owners consider before replacing a split rail fence? It's important to assess the condition of existing posts, rails, and overall stability before starting replacement work.
